Output 53d560101053c25e852a938c4efce5a195f9936013cc51f5c3702cc9a9e00111:7

value
32260000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43113558eeacd4e58dd15473c5db39990f981e89 OP_EQUAL
address
37odp4DCsS7HgLiyd4WXgk86K3roL3rQUg
transaction
53d560101053c25e852a938c4efce5a195f9936013cc51f5c3702cc9a9e00111
confirmations
502125
spent
true